Transaction 64b5d85cdea489a42185e26e0a0808bb832e951a48f8c31fa6975ec5fcda68b6
3 Input
2 Outputs
- 64b5d85cdea489a42185e26e0a0808bb832e951a48f8c31fa6975ec5fcda68b6:0
- 64b5d85cdea489a42185e26e0a0808bb832e951a48f8c31fa6975ec5fcda68b6:1
value 470000
address 3JJpSisnK6ayak7zgVUP3SFYcWajBqXKtz
value 2014234
address 1BBrbdZZpFeYWQrt2A4XR4qpyTXsb5impR